Don’t hoard your coupons. Use as many as you can. Multiple coupons make it possible to purchase more. This way you can stockpile the items you use all the time. If you have 5 coupons for ketchup you’ll be using weekly, then purchase five ketchup bottles with your coupons.
Combining coupons with sales is a great way to save even more. Sometimes, this means that you will have to hang onto a coupon for a couple of weeks instead of using it on your next shopping trip. Grocery shopping may take slightly longer but it’s worth it to save money.
Don’t let your coupons expire on you. There are some coupons that expire after just one day. Some don’t expire for a month or more. Make sure you check weekly to see if you now have expired coupons. Check for those nearing their expiration date. That will maximize the savings from each coupon.
At the register, watch to ensure that your coupons are read correctly. Many people don’t realize that a lot of coupons will not scan and won’t be registered, which can either be the fault of the store or the coupon itself. Keep an eye on the cashier when they’re scanning your coupons by watching the screen.

Some stores will double or triple manufacturers coupons. Look around to find which stores offer these type of deals. Ask your neighbors, friends and family members.
Check your coupon to make sure it is the best. Many companies offer many different coupons. There might be a coupon for a 10 percent discount, but also a 50 percent coupon. Keep them both to be used on two separate shopping trips, but use them to your advantage.
Find coupons online. There are many coupon websites online that let you print coupons. Most sites will allow you to print several coupons on one page. These coupons are just as valid as any other print coupon you might find.
If you need help obtaining coupons, you can always enlist the help of your family and friends. Ask them to save their inserts for you. This helps you add additional coupons to your arsenal and will save you lots more money on the products you frequently purchase. In exchange, you can do something for them or give them something for free that you got from your coupons.
There’s no need to over spend by buying many newspapers. Find out if stores near you will give you the Sunday papers that don’t sell by Monday. Some retailers are throwing these away every week. This can help you to get the coupons that you need for free.
Don’t purchase items you don’t need, even if you have a coupon. If you don’t use something, avoid buying it just because it is on sale. Using coupons on something you wouldn’t ordinarily buy doesn’t save you money. However, it’s not a good deal if you don’t need the item. It ends up being a big waste of money.
